大数据技术兼具分布式与集中式特点,以分布式网络为基础构建共享账本系统。本文探讨大数据时代分布式与集中式之争,揭示共享账本系统的奥秘。
本文目录导读:
随着互联网技术的飞速发展,大数据已成为各行各业竞相追逐的热点,大数据技术具有海量、多样、快速、复杂等特征,如何在分布式和集中式之间做出选择,成为了许多企业和研究机构关注的焦点,本文将围绕大数据技术是分布式的还是集中式的问题,深入探讨共享账本系统的奥秘。
大数据技术:分布式与集中式的起源
1、分布式大数据技术
分布式大数据技术是指将数据分散存储在多个节点上,通过分布式计算引擎对数据进行处理和分析,分布式大数据技术起源于20世纪90年代,以Hadoop为代表的开源框架将分布式计算技术推向了高潮,Hadoop的核心组件包括HDFS(Hadoop Distributed File System,分布式文件系统)和MapReduce(分布式计算框架)。
2、集中式大数据技术
图片来源于网络,如有侵权联系删除
集中式大数据技术是指将数据集中存储在单个或少数几个节点上,通过集中式计算引擎对数据进行处理和分析,集中式大数据技术起源于20世纪70年代,随着计算机硬件和软件技术的不断发展,逐渐形成了以Spark、Flink等为代表的开源框架。
分布式与集中式大数据技术的特点
1、分布式大数据技术特点
(1)高并发处理能力:分布式大数据技术可以将任务分配到多个节点上并行处理,从而提高数据处理效率。
(2)可扩展性强:随着数据量的增加,分布式大数据技术可以通过增加节点来提高系统性能。
(3)容错性好:分布式大数据技术可以通过数据冗余和节点故障转移来保证系统的高可用性。
(4)高成本:分布式大数据技术需要购买大量的服务器硬件和软件,初始投资成本较高。
图片来源于网络,如有侵权联系删除
2、集中式大数据技术特点
(1)易于管理和维护:集中式大数据技术系统结构简单,易于管理和维护。
(2)高性价比:集中式大数据技术不需要购买大量的服务器硬件和软件,成本相对较低。
(3)数据处理速度较快:集中式大数据技术可以利用高性能的计算资源,提高数据处理速度。
(4)扩展性较差:集中式大数据技术受限于硬件资源,难以应对海量数据的处理需求。
共享账本系统的奥秘
共享账本系统是一种基于分布式网络的共享账本技术,旨在解决数据安全和隐私保护问题,以下是共享账本系统的奥秘:
图片来源于网络,如有侵权联系删除
1、分布式存储:共享账本系统将数据分散存储在多个节点上,防止数据泄露和篡改。
2、加密技术:共享账本系统采用加密技术对数据进行加密,确保数据传输和存储过程中的安全性。
3、去中心化:共享账本系统采用去中心化架构,避免单一节点成为攻击目标,提高系统的抗攻击能力。
4、智能合约:共享账本系统利用智能合约技术实现自动化交易和执行,提高交易效率。
分布式和集中式大数据技术在处理海量数据方面各有优势,在实际应用中,应根据具体需求选择合适的大数据技术,共享账本系统作为分布式大数据技术的一种应用,为数据安全和隐私保护提供了有力保障,在未来,随着大数据技术的不断发展,分布式与集中式之争将愈发激烈,但共享账本系统所代表的去中心化理念将引领大数据技术走向更加美好的未来。
评论列表